[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Not sure why my previous thread on this topic got removed. The University of Tennessee Knoxville reports a 23% OOS acceptance rate for fall 2024. That's lower than UGA and almost as low as Michigan and UF. I know UTK still has work to do to get to the UCLA/Michigan/UVA tier of public universities, but isn't it time to acknowledge the school has become a heavy hitter and probably belongs in the Texas/UGA/UF/Wisco class?[/quote] UTK announced a year or two ago? that they were changing acceptance policy to prefer in-state students, similar to what UVA does and what the Florida schools do... Can't blame them, they are the in-state tax payers. It's a popular school, and they have a ton of OoS applications, hence the acceptance rate for OoS goes way down. It doesn't make UTK an elite public in the same breath as UCLA or UvA or Michigan. It's a great school, and looks like a lot of fun. DS wanted to go there but got deferred.[/quote]
